Pages : 1
#1 Le 16/11/2006, à 16:09
- Ago
Code hexa vga 1280*800 ?
Salut salut
Je cherche désespérement le code hexa vga à entrer dans grub pour avoir le frame buffer en 1280 * 800 (ou au pire en 1280*768)...
Quelqu'un aurait une réponse à me donner? Ou une methode pour le déterminer?
Merci
Blog libre <= pour bien se lancer sous Ubuntu Linux !
Linux =/= Windows Souvenez-vous en!
Hors ligne
#2 Le 16/11/2006, à 16:13
- jdefaver
Re : Code hexa vga 1280*800 ?
Je suis intéressé aussi !
Hors ligne
#3 Le 16/11/2006, à 16:17
- valeriane
Re : Code hexa vga 1280*800 ?
Est-ce c'est ça que vous cherchez :
http://doc.ubuntu-fr.org/installation/d … _demarrage
Edit : gah ! je crois qu'il n'y a pas les résolutions qui vous intéressent...
Dernière modification par valeriane (Le 16/11/2006, à 16:19)
Hors ligne
#4 Le 16/11/2006, à 16:19
- Ago
Re : Code hexa vga 1280*800 ?
Oui mais non: regarde à 1280*800
Blog libre <= pour bien se lancer sous Ubuntu Linux !
Linux =/= Windows Souvenez-vous en!
Hors ligne
#5 Le 16/11/2006, à 16:21
- coubi64
Re : Code hexa vga 1280*800 ?
+1 pour moi, je suis intéressé
Hors ligne
#6 Le 16/11/2006, à 16:59
- valeriane
Re : Code hexa vga 1280*800 ?
J'ai trouvé des infos ici : http://filebox.vt.edu/users/jlido/linux/linux-m35x.html
Extrait :
Configure Framebuffer
Yes, you can get a 1280x800 framebuffer! I was only able to get this to work with the old-school vesafb driver. I haven't had success with i810fb or vesafb-tng yet.Follow the the steps in the Gentoo Framebuffer, Bootsplace & Grubsplash How-To. Follow this chart for the mode you should set for the various resolutions & color depths.
1280x800x8 1280x800x15 1280x800x16 1280x800x24
0x37b 0x37c 0x37d 0x37e
Je ne sais pas si ça peut aider, et je n'ai pas essayé, mais bon vous me direz si ça marche...
Hors ligne
#7 Le 16/11/2006, à 17:06
- nikko
Re : Code hexa vga 1280*800 ?
1280x800x24 :
0x37e hexa
894 décimal
Enfin, ce n'est pas moi qui le dit, c'est un utilisateur gentoo, en utilisant le pilote vesafb "vieille école":
http://filebox.vt.edu/users/jlido/linux/linux-m35x.html
Vous n'avez plus qu'à tester, à vos risques et périls?
Edit : grillé.
On dirait que tu sais utiliser google, Valeriane.
Dernière modification par nikko (Le 16/11/2006, à 17:08)
Hors ligne
#8 Le 16/11/2006, à 17:11
- valeriane
Re : Code hexa vga 1280*800 ?
@nikko : Exact, google is my friend
J'avoue cependant que son histoire de vesafb "vieille école" me laisse perplexe.
Hors ligne
#9 Le 16/11/2006, à 17:15
- Ago
Re : Code hexa vga 1280*800 ?
Je viens de faire quelques tests, et 80x25 a l'air de bien marcher
Je vais voir avec 894 (c'est ce que je cherchais en fait, je me suis gouragé )
Blog libre <= pour bien se lancer sous Ubuntu Linux !
Linux =/= Windows Souvenez-vous en!
Hors ligne
#10 Le 16/11/2006, à 17:18
- nikko
Re : Code hexa vga 1280*800 ?
Je pense qu'il y a plusieurs pilotes de type framebuffer pour une carte graphique. Le vieille école étant le pilote générique du noyau, et pour son portable il en avait deux autres à sa disposition.
Et apparemment lorsqu'on compile les pilotes "dans" le noyau (plutôt qu'en module) on peut choisir celui qu'on veut au boot:
video=vesafb comme paramètre
Une autre page peut-être intéressante, quelqu'un qui a fait marcher le framebuffer en utilisant sisfb plutôt que vesafb:
http://www.trustonme.net/forum/public/post.php?cat=3&topic=358
Il ne donne pas le code hexa ni décimal, par contre.
Hors ligne
#11 Le 16/11/2006, à 17:20
- nikko
Re : Code hexa vga 1280*800 ?
Je viens de faire quelques tests, et 80x25 a l'air de bien marcher
Je vais voir avec 894 (c'est ce que je cherchais en fait, je me suis gouragé )
A tout hasard, ça peut être utile : un petit convertisseur hexa <--> décimal:
http://fr.selfhtml.org/petitsassistants/dezhex.htm
Hors ligne
#12 Le 16/11/2006, à 17:20
- Ago
Re : Code hexa vga 1280*800 ?
Wé, ça a pas l'air simple
Je vais rester avec le 80x25, à moins que quelqu'un voie une solution simple
edith: grillé, je vais voir ça
edith: ça n'a pas l'air d'être fait pour ça
Dernière modification par Ago (Le 16/11/2006, à 17:23)
Blog libre <= pour bien se lancer sous Ubuntu Linux !
Linux =/= Windows Souvenez-vous en!
Hors ligne
#13 Le 16/11/2006, à 17:50
- coubi64
Re : Code hexa vga 1280*800 ?
Je vais tester avec 893 vu que je suis en 16 bits (actuellement j'avais 791 -> 1024x768...)
http://forum.ubuntu-fr.org/viewtopic.php?id=53624
Dernière modification par coubi64 (Le 16/11/2006, à 17:52)
Hors ligne
#14 Le 16/11/2006, à 18:12
- coubi64
Re : Code hexa vga 1280*800 ?
Dis Ago, tu le sors d'où ce 80x25?
Hors ligne
#15 Le 16/11/2006, à 18:18
- Ago
Re : Code hexa vga 1280*800 ?
Et en 32bits 1280*800?
Blog libre <= pour bien se lancer sous Ubuntu Linux !
Linux =/= Windows Souvenez-vous en!
Hors ligne
#16 Le 16/11/2006, à 18:24
- coubi64
Re : Code hexa vga 1280*800 ?
Ok, tu mets dans ton grub la valeur en hexa ou en décimal? (Perso ça fonctionne en décimal )
Hors ligne
#17 Le 16/11/2006, à 18:26
- Ago
Re : Code hexa vga 1280*800 ?
Dis Ago, tu le sors d'où ce 80x25?
Mauvais valeur dans mon menu.lst
Au reboot, il me demande de choisir entre plusieurs valeurs de ce type...
Blog libre <= pour bien se lancer sous Ubuntu Linux !
Linux =/= Windows Souvenez-vous en!
Hors ligne
#18 Le 16/11/2006, à 18:28
- Ago
Re : Code hexa vga 1280*800 ?
http://forum.beryl-project.org/topic-6635-general-help-hexa-code-for-1280-800
Hum, ça m'a l'air laborieux tout ça...
Blog libre <= pour bien se lancer sous Ubuntu Linux !
Linux =/= Windows Souvenez-vous en!
Hors ligne
#19 Le 16/11/2006, à 19:41
- coubi64
Re : Code hexa vga 1280*800 ?
Je vais tester avec 893 vu que je suis en 16 bits (actuellement j'avais 791 -> 1024x768...)
Bon je viens de tester et ça ne marche pas....
Hors ligne
#20 Le 16/11/2006, à 20:39
- jdefaver
Re : Code hexa vga 1280*800 ?
Marche pas le 894 .
Hors ligne
#21 Le 16/11/2006, à 22:07
- nikko
Re : Code hexa vga 1280*800 ?
il y a une autre façon de fixer la résolution du framebuffer:
video=vesafb:1280x800-16 à la place de vga=894
http://forum.ubuntu-fr.org/viewtopic.php?pid=536616#p536616
A essayer, mais je pense que ça dépend pas mal de la carte graphique.
Hors ligne
#22 Le 16/11/2006, à 23:57
- Ago
Re : Code hexa vga 1280*800 ?
Ayé, je l'ai!
http://forum.beryl-project.org/post-54393#p54393
vga=0x360
ou
vga=864
Le usplash au boot est un peu décalé mais bon...
Youpi!
Blog libre <= pour bien se lancer sous Ubuntu Linux !
Linux =/= Windows Souvenez-vous en!
Hors ligne
#23 Le 23/11/2006, à 02:29
- guga
Re : Code hexa vga 1280*800 ?
Hello!
Moi aussi j'ai un écran WXGA et j'aimerai afficher les consoles en 1280x800.
Seulement voilà, vga=864 ne marche pas chez moi
J'ai pourtant tout essayé, y compris en incluant
video=vesafb:mrtt,1280x800-16
etc.
A chaque fois j'ai le meme message d'erreur qui m'invite à choisir une résolution parmi une liste donnée en COLUMNSxROWS (sans donner l'équivalent en pixels) ou effectuer un scan.
D'où ces questions:
1. Comment savoir l'ensemble des résolutions supportées par le frame buffer? Est-ce le résultat du 'scan' proposé lorsque l'on rentre une résolution non supportée?
Toujours est-il que je suis obligé de rester actuellement avec vga=792! (sans cette option, je n'ai pas accès aux consoles avec ctrl alt Fx!!! J'ai un écran brouillé jaune à la place). Ce qui provoque un décalage de usplash.
2. Peut on configurer la résolution de l'usplash?
3. Comment savoir la résolution affichée en mode console ? Je demande ca, car lorsque l'on choisit une résolution en terme de COLUMNSxROWS (par exemple 80x50) on ne sait pas quel est l'équivalent en pixels.
Ma carte vidéo est une ati x1600 et mon ordi portable un asus a6ja.
Merci pour votre aide
guga
[edit]
En fait je crois que:
80x30 (COLUMSxROWS) correspond probablement à 79x cad à du 1024x768
80x34 (COLUMSxROWS) correspond probablement à 86x (chez certains seulement: chez moi ca ne marche pas cf plus haut) cad à du 1280x800
Dans le 1er cas, j'ai bien accès aux consoles, pas dans le second (écran jaune brouillé!!!!)
[edit2]
J'ai aussi remarqué que par défaut quand je ne rajoute rien à la ligne kernel (cad pas de vga=... ou de video=..), il semblerait que ce soit le mode 1280x800 qui se lance. Je dis ca car
a. l'affichage présente les memes symptomes que lorsque je fais du 80x34 (pas de console mais brouillage, meme apparence et position normales de l'usplash)
b. dans un des fichiers de configurations de usplash (je ne sais plus lequel) figure une résolution
x=1280
y=800
Ce qui me laisse penser que l'usplash est effectivement dans cette résolution. C'est pourquoi probablement il s'affiche correctement (centré) quand je démarre dans ce mode (80x34 ou mode par défaut)
Du coup, il semblerait que ma console ne fonctionne pas en 1280x800
Reste donc à savoir si cela vient de ubuntu ou de ma carte graphique ati x1600!!!
Est-ce que quelqu'un qui pense avoir accès à la console en 1280x800 sur un WXGA peut me dire combien il y a de COLUMNSxROWS (total) en ouvrant vi par exemple.
Merci pour votre aide encore une fois!!!
Dernière modification par guga (Le 23/11/2006, à 11:56)
Halte au sketch! Réveillons-nous!
http://cluaran.free.fr/dette.html
Hors ligne
Pages : 1